Visitors, who are not able to leave the UAE due to flight suspensions and the closure of borders, need not worry.
They will be allowed to stay in the country legally.
A special mechanism for this will be announced in the coming days by the Federal Authority for Identity and Citizenship (ICA).
In a statement, the authority said it’s closely monitoring regional and international developments related to COVID-19 and it will continue to assist UAE residents and visitors.
